Course Objectives:

By the end of this training, participants will be able to:

1. Introduction to Analyzer Shelter Safety Systems

  • Understand the purpose and importance of analyzer shelters in industrial applications.
  • Identify key hazards associated with analyzer shelters, including toxic and flammable gases, fire, and explosion risks.

2. Hazardous Area Classification & Regulatory Compliance

  • Classify hazardous areas (Zone 1, Zone 2, Class I Div 1, Class I Div 2).
  • Understand regulatory standards and guidelines (IEC 60079, NFPA 496, API RP 500/505, OSHA, ATEX, IECEx).

3. Gas Detection & Ventilation Systems

  • Design gas detection systems for detecting flammable and toxic gases.
  • Implement ventilation strategies to prevent gas accumulation.
  • Understand alarm systems and automatic shutdown integration.

4. Fire & Explosion Protection

  • Learn fire detection and suppression methods (FM-200, CO₂, water mist).
  • Design explosion-proof shelters using pressurization and purging systems.
  • Select appropriate fire-resistant materials and equipment.

5. Electrical & Grounding Safety

  • Design intrinsically safe (IS) and explosion-proof (Ex) electrical systems.
  • Implement proper grounding and bonding to prevent static discharge.
  • Ensure backup power and emergency shutdown capabilities.

6. Personnel Safety & Emergency Response

  • Develop emergency response plans and evacuation procedures.
  • Understand PPE requirements for working in hazardous environments.
  • Implement emergency shutdown systems and manual intervention options.

7. Environmental Protection & Compliance

  • Understand emission control and waste management in analyzer shelters.
  • Ensure compliance with environmental regulations.
  • Implement best practices for minimizing environmental impact.

8. Maintenance, Testing & Troubleshooting

  • Develop preventive maintenance strategies for safety systems.
  • Identify common faults in gas detection, ventilation, and fire suppression systems.
  • Perform system testing and verification to ensure operational reliability.
